Microsoft , through its Bing search engine , has launched its own AI-powered automated chat experience (known as ChatGPT). However, the version is available on a limited basis, so users can only do a limited number of queries with the AI, after going through a waiting list that you must sign up for first.
If you visit Bing.com , you'll see some sample searches you can try if it shows you the new interface. Clicking on them will take you to a Bing search page with the traditional results on the left and a chat window on the right with the AI-generated response. Until you have full access, you won't be able to ask follow-up questions or clarify the results. Searching for your own query will give you traditional Bing search results, even though the home page uses the new chat-style UI.
